Maintain an eye out for doors or home windows that do not open smoothly or have noticeable voids when shut. Resolving the concern early on could prevent pricey repair services down the line. If you have sloped or irregular floorings, they may be indications of significant architectural issues. Floors that slant or incline can be indications of underlying troubles with your home's foundation, such as dirt negotiation or water damages.

 

 



The foundation is one of the most essential facets of a property. A sinking foundation can compromise the structural stability of your home, resulting in dangerous living conditions and costly home repairs.




We'll also direct just how to fix a sinking structure and the expenses connected with various foundation fixings. Home owners need to understand that small foundation shifts are to be anticipated. commercial foundation repair.


A sinking structure can be brought on by adjustments to the dirt below the home, as a result of variables such as extreme weather, erosion, or inadequate drainage. Too much downward stress focused in one area of the home can also lead to the home's structure flexing inward. This triggers the home to look like if it is sinking in the center.

The dirt under your home's foundation normally shifts gradually, causing some level of damage to your structure negotiation. Typically, homes located in warm environments with high moisture degrees or coastal cities with a high risk of earthquakes are more vulnerable to quick structure changes.


The secret to maintaining your home risk-free and foundation repair prices low is to detect structure damage as very early as possible. Some indicators of foundation damage are evident, while others are extra quiet.


It's a natural occurrence and not generally a reason for problem. As time passes, little settlement activities can cause vertical hairline fractures that are barely noticeable along your home's exterior and indoor wall surfaces. These small cracks are to be anticipated and minimally troublesome. Horizontal cracks, on the various other hand, present a better threat concrete block wall surfaces must not be splitting in several places.

Any type of cracks bigger than a quarter of an inch need to be examined by a foundation expert. Drooping or bouncing floorboards is another indicator of a destabilized structure. In the beginning, your floors might begin to squeak, yet if they start raising or sinking when you stroll on them, chances are the structure below them has actually been jeopardized.

Not all house owners recognize that foundation damage can conveniently be found in the cooking area. While bouncing floorboards and wall surface cracks are two of the extra obvious indications, jagged cabinets, and removed counters are likewise indicators of a crumbling foundation. Cupboard doors can loosen up as a result of overuse. The frame in which a cabinet is placed must never ever be loose.


Comparable to closets and countertops, structure changes can create doors to divide from their initial placements. Closet and kitchen counter splittings up can make it tough to open and close doors without them getting stuck. In some cases, a door might also noticeably stand out of its official statement door framework. You may notice these occurrences during the warmer months, considered that increased moisture levels often cause wood structures to move.


An additional sign of structure damage is running into pipes and drainage problems. A sinking structure can squeeze pipes, creating appropriate drainage and flow concerns throughout the residential or commercial property.


If you discover any of the indication provided above, get to out to a structure expert to establish the next steps. Sinking structures call for unique tools and industry understanding to deal with. Just certified foundation specialists can identify precisely where your structure is sinking, the extent of the damages to your home, and exactly how to fix it.

While mud jacking is a more affordable option to basement underpinning, it's not an irreversible remedy to foundation damages. You'll require to proceed keeping your home's structure as it works out. Mud jacking costs in between $500 and $1,800 to complete.

 

 

 

 


Some structure damages is an outcome of inappropriate water drainage and moisture accumulation within a crawl area (https://powerlift-foundation-repair.webflow.io/). In this case, you may profit more from sealing your structure than leveling it. Structure securing involves waterproofing your foundation to avoid mold and mildew development beneath your home. This method sets you back anywhere between $2,300 and $7,575 to apply.
